m 6 A‐dependent upregulation of DDX21 by super‐enhancer‐driven IGF2BP2 and IGF2BP3 facilitates progression of acute myeloid leukaemia

作者:Yanchun Zhao, Yutong Zhou, Qian Yu, Wenwen Wei, Xiangjie Lin, Shihui Mao, Jie Sun, Jie Jin · 发表于:Clinical and Translational Medicine · 年份:2024 · DOI:10.1002/ctm2.1628 · 被引用次数:22 · 研究领域:RNA modifications and cancer、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research、Cancer-related gene regulation

Abstract Background Acute myeloid leukaemia (AML) is a haematological malignancy with unfavourable prognosis. Despite the effectiveness of chemotherapy and targeted therapy, relapse or drug resistance remains a major threat to AML patients. N6‐methyladenosine (m 6 A) RNA methylation and super‐enhancers (SEs) are extensively involved in the leukaemogenesis of AML. However, the potential relationship between m 6 A and SEs in AML has not been elaborated. Methods Chromatin immunoprecipitation (ChIP) sequencing data from Gene Expression Omnibus (GEO) cohort were analysed to search SE‐related genes. The mechanisms of m 6 A‐binding proteins IGF2BP2 and IGF2BP3 on DDX21 were explored via methylated RNA immunoprecipitation (MeRIP) assays, RNA immunoprecipitation (RIP) assays and luciferase reporter assays. Then we elucidated the roles of DDX21 in AML through functional assays in vitro and in vivo. Finally, co‐immunoprecipitation (Co‐IP) assays, RNA sequencing and ChIP assays were performed to investigate the downstream mechanisms of DDX21. Results We identified two SE‐associated transcripts IGF2BP2 and IGF2BP3 in AML. High enrichment of H3K27ac, H3K4me1 and BRD4 was observed in IGF2BP2 and IGF2BP3, whose expression were driven by SE machinery. Then IGF2BP2 and IGF2BP3 enhanced the stability of DDX21 mRNA in an m 6 A‐dependent manner. DDX21 was highly expressed in AML patients, which indicated a poor survival.
